概述

The major goal of Introduction to Digital Communications is to teach students about the basic principles underlying the operation and design of a digital communication system. We expect a student who finishes the course to be able to understand the basic operating principles of current digital communication systems or standards. Moreover, we sincerely hope that a student who learns the course material will be equipped with the ability to analyze and design a digital communication system.

週次計畫
週次主題
第 1 週

Introduction review: modulation schemes, PAM, signal-space representation Review: matched filter, Nyquist criterion, demodulation in noise

2024-09-02(一),2024-09-05(四)
第 2 週

Review: hypothesis testing, Gaussian RV, MAP, ML Review: hypothesis testing, Gaussian RV, MAP, ML, probability of error,power spectral density (PSD) of PAM

2024-09-09(一),2024-09-12(四)
第 3 週

Review: sampling theorem modulation in passband, QAM, Modulation in passband, QAM, probability of error, PSD of QAM, CAP, BPSK

2024-09-16(一),2024-09-19(四)
第 4 週

QPSK, offset QPSK, Pi/4-shifted QPSK, M-ary PSK, classification of modulation schemes FSK, MSK

2024-09-23(一),2024-09-26(四)
第 5 週

MSK, CPM, MFSK, noncoherent detection Noncoherent BFSK, noncoherent matched filter, DPSK

2024-09-30(一),2024-10-03(四)
第 6 週

Voiceband modems

2024-10-07(一),2024-10-10(四)
第 7 週

Multichannel modulation, loading, waterfilling Discrete multitone, OFDM, Synchronization

2024-10-14(一),2024-10-17(四)
第 8 週

SynchronizationSynchronization, Spread spectrum modulation, pseudo-noise sequences, LFSR

2024-10-21(一),2024-10-24(四)
第 9 週

Direct sequence spread spectrum coherent BPSK Direct sequence spread spectrum coherent BPSK, Frequency hop spread spectrum

2024-10-28(一),2024-10-31(四)
第 10 週

Multiple access techniques, free space propagation model, noise figure

2024-11-04(一),2024-11-07(四)
第 11 週

Noise figure, radio link analysis, wireless communications, propagation effects: multipath, Doppler effect Propagation effects: multipath, Doppler effect, WSSUS, delay-Doppler spreading function, scattering function

2024-11-11(一),2024-11-14(四)
第 12 週

Scattering function, classification of fading channels Diversity: example Rayleigh fading, time diversity

2024-11-18(一),2024-11-21(四)
第 13 週

Time diversity Time diversity, frequency diversity

2024-11-25(一),2024-11-28(四)
第 14 週

Frequency diversity, speech coding: PCM, DPCM, DM

2024-12-02(一),2024-12-05(四)
第 15 週

Spectral waveform coding, model based coding, Shannon's measure of information: entropy, mutual information Efficient coding of a single random variable, Shannon-Fano coding, Huffman coding, source coding theorem for a DMS and block parser

2024-12-09(一),2024-12-12(四)
第 16 週

Coding for a noisy digital channel, channel capacity, channel coding theorem Capacity of an AWGN channel, block codes, Hamming distance, linear block codes, parity-check codes, Convolutional codes, Viterbi algorithm, finding a metric

2024-12-16(一),2024-12-19(四)
第 17 週

Trellis coded modulations, Turbo codes, LDPC codes

2024-12-23(一),2024-12-26(四)
